Not sure what you'll be studying this year cos they may have changed the course but last year we had a FAT Romanticism (Keats, Coleridge, Byron etc) anthology, had to read 2 Jane Austen books n get two critical practice books (waste of time but u have to!), the rest depends on what modules you take. I reccommend Fiction, Truth, Politics and Childhood & Adolescence in Literature - both Comparitive Literary modules but they joy of the first year is that you can choose from any Humanities!
Early Drama was the bane of my life and I despised it - too much history but very interesting all the same. Make sure you get ur facts right if you take that course.

Insurance accommodation - most of my friends who got in on insurance ended up in Eliot College, nice place v social, probably best college next to Keynes. The clearings ended up in Darwin...the only good night to be there is Tuesday...
